  • Decanted 90 minutes ahead off of some sediment. Very deep garnet color, not showing any rust or bricking. Nice nose, showing floral and roasted meat aromas along with a strong herbal note. Full bodied on the palate, with black fruits in a firm structure. Very firm in fact, despite 5 years in bottle. This wine could still use more time.

  • California Syrah: What is it, exactly? This wine is a fairly "classic" version, if such could exist. Decanted 1 hr. ahead. Ultra-deep garnet color. Nice but somewhat closed nose of violets, black fruits, spice tones; it opened up nicely later to include black pepper and Worcestershire sauce aromas. Full-bodied and rich on the palate, but with firm acidity that keeps it in place; firmness leads here in a good structure. Black cherry flavors with licorice overtones. The finish is long, with drying hints of iron filings, graphite, and moderate tannins. Will be better with a few more years in bottle.
